ABSTRACT:
A non-spherical toner particle for developing an electrophotographic image and its producing method are disclosed. The toner particle is one which is produced by coagulating and fusing a plurality of pigment-including polymer particles which are formed by emulsion polymerization of at least one hydrophobic polymerizable monomer in an aqueous phase in the presence of a surfactant, pigment particles, which has a calcium content of zero to 0.1% by weight, dispersed in said aqueous phase and a water-soluble radical polymerization initiator.
